The Creative Commons (CC) is a nonprofit organization that has developed copyright licenses for content creators and made a body of work available to the public for free, legal use.

In January 2018, Creative Commons kicked off an new initiative called CC Usability and found many important findings, one being a creator’s need and desire to archive work. I had the unique opportunity to develop and deliver an archive prototype about the future that CC might help build.

The prototypes I designed have been staged for development this summer for Google Summer of Code fellows, and can be viewed along with other prototypes developed as part of the CC Usability Initiative at this GitHub repository and interactive InVision prototype.
